Game Development Courses

Level up your game development skills with these beginner and advanced courses.

Introduction to Game Development

Learn about the development of 2D and 3D interactive games as you explore the design of games like Super Mario Bros. and Angry Birds.

Visit Course

Intro to Game AI and Reinforcement Learning

Build your own video game bots using classic and cutting-edge algorithms.

Visit Course

Building Games using JavaScript

Learn to build interactive games like Ping Pong and Color Picker with JavaScript.

Visit Course

Game-playing AI with Swift for TensorFlow

Learn to build AI agents using Swift for TensorFlow and play games like Tic Tac Toe and 2048.

Visit Course